Grok Limits Spark Free-Model Hunt

This Reddit thread asks for a large, uncensored, free hosted model after hitting Grok’s chat limits and finding ChatGPT and Gemini too restrictive. Commenters mostly point to DeepSeek, Qwen, or self-hosted setups, but the thread’s core complaint is that unlimited frontier-grade access is still hard to get for free.

// ANALYSIS

The real story here is not a single model recommendation; it’s the gap between what users want and what hosted AI products actually ship. “Unlimited, uncensored, big-model” access is still a mismatch of cost, safety, and capacity.

  • The post captures a familiar frustration with rate limits and paywalls on consumer AI assistants
  • Grok is the reference point because it feels less constrained than ChatGPT or Gemini, but the free tier still caps usage
  • Replies suggest the practical alternatives are hosted open-weight models or local tooling, not a magical free unlimited frontier model
  • DeepSeek and Qwen come up as likely fits, but availability and moderation vary by host
  • The thread underlines a market gap: users want permissive behavior plus high daily quotas, and that combination is still rare
